As of May 2023, Oregon has seen a total of 62,918 visa workers across all visa types. The most common visa class in Oregon is the H-1B visa with 53,560 H-1B visas on record over all years accounting for 85.13% of Oregon's total visas. The second most prevalent visa is the PERM visa with 7,332 PERM visas on record over all years accounting for 11.65% of Oregon's total visas.
